What are the primary applications for 5052 aluminum sheets?
5052 aluminum is widely used for high-strength sheet metal work, marine components, fuel and oil tubing, and appliances due to its excellent corrosion resistance and fatigue strength.
Why is the 5083 alloy preferred for marine and cryogenic use?
5083 is the highest strength non-heat-treatable alloy, offering exceptional resistance to corrosion in seawater and maintaining excellent weld efficiency, making it ideal for marine structures and cryogenic vessels.
How does 6061 aluminum compare to the 5000 series?
6061 is a heat-treatable grade used for structural applications. While strong, it loses more strength during welding compared to the 5000 series, which is why 5000 series alloys are often preferred when post-weld strength is critical.
